Geometry Dash: Black Dragon
Black dragons smash into Geometry Dash in a version packed with fire and teeth. Geometry Dash: Black Dragon keeps the classic rhythm-platform vibe but swaps out the simple square for fierce creatures and birds. Levels stay fast and strict, with a clear route and no room for mistakes, so every jump and turn has to match the beat of the soundtrack. Pick a black dragon or bird form and head into the side-scrolling stages. Instead of just dodging spikes and blocks, chomp through some of them with those big jaws. Fire off fireballs at marked traps and solid barriers to clear a safe line for your cube-dragon hybrid. The game locks your speed and direction, so your only control is when you jump, bite, or shoot.
Finish each section to dive into a glowing portal that loads the next level. New layouts bring fresh block patterns, different trap placement, and tight timing windows. Geometry Dash games reward practice, so repeating a tough part helps you memorize where to jump or attack. Stick with it and run your black dragon through every portal in the set.
How to play?
Tap or click to jump while the black dragon rides forward on its own. Hit the bite action when breakable blocks appear directly in front of you. Trigger fireballs only when dangerous traps or walls block the way, since mistimed shots do not stop collisions. Watch how the level syncs with the music to predict when big jumps and attacks appear. Reach the portal at the end of the track to unlock the next Geometry Dash challenge with your dragon or bird form.

Game features:
- Playable characters shift from a simple cube to black dragons and birds with active abilities
- The bite action lets you destroy specific blocks instead of only dodging them
- Fireballs act as a long-range way to remove marked traps and barriers
- Level portals serve as fixed checkpoints that move you into the next stage after completion
Tips & Tricks:
- Use bite only on breakable blocks that block your route, not on every obstacle you see.
- Practice a tricky section several times to sync jumps and attacks with the soundtrack rhythm.
- Learn where fireball targets appear so you can tap early instead of reacting late.
